About Me

I completed my undergraduate studies at the Hong Kong University of Science and Technology (HKUST), majoring in Computer Science with a minor in Mathematics. I will continue at HKUST as a PhD student from Fall 2026, supported by the Hong Kong PhD Fellowship Scheme (HKPFS).

My research interests lie in Natural Language Processing (NLP) and agentic reasoning, with a focus on building interpretable, reliable, and high-performing AI systems. Specifically, I am interested in:

  1. Developing interpretable methods to guide model behavior and enhance reliability in real-world applications.
  2. Diagnosing the limitations of current language models through explainable and systematic benchmarking.
  3. Designing dynamic, scalable learning environments and robust evaluation metrics to enable LLM agents to learn, reason, and perform beyond human-level competence.
  4. Developing Deep Research Agents, with an emphasis on efficiently constructing effective experience trajectories that enable reasoning using both internal knowledge and web-integrated information.

I also have experience in formal language (e.g., Lean) and neural circuit modeling.
